Bug Description

Binary package hint: openerp-server

Several dependencies were not installed and had to be done manually (pgadmin3 and bzr). Also, when trying to remove the package, the user created was not logged out of the system so I had to manually log it out by typying "sudo pkill -KILL -u openerp" in the Terminal.
